Jenny Holzer

Jenny Holzer, an American conceptual artist born in 1950, emerged as a part of the feminist art movement in the 1980s. Her artistic journey began with abstract art, beginning her studies at Ohio University and later enrolling in the Independent Study Program at the Whitney Museum of Art after moving to New York in 1977. There, she developed a keen interest in social and cultural theory, leading to her well-known Truism series. Her art is centered on the delivery of words in public spaces and the impact those words can have on people.
